What are the steps involved in filing a brain injury lawsuit?
Filing a brain injury lawsuit in California requires multiple steps. The first and most important step is to consult an experienced personal injury lawyer. An attorney will help assess any potential legal claims, answer any questions you have, and explain any potential liabilities that may come up as you pursue your claim. The second step is to gather and compile records and evidence related to your injury. This includes medical reports and bills, photographs, witness statements, and other evidence related to the injury. Third, your attorney will draft and file the complaint in court. This document lists the defendants in the case, the legal theories and damages you are seeking, and other relevant information. Fourth, once the complaint is filed, you and your attorney will begin the process of discovery, which involves exchanging evidence and documents, and possibly taking depositions of witnesses. Fifth, you and your attorney will work together to negotiate a settlement with the defendants in the case. Finally, if a settlement is not reached, the case may proceed to trial. During trial, the evidence and legal arguments will be presented in court before a judge. The judge will then decide the outcome of the case. These are the general steps involved in filing a brain injury lawsuit in California.
